A Customized Panel for the Infrared Remote

When I ordered the first batch of materials for the kit, I was unsure how many units would be sold. So we put small orders and were never successful in getting a manufacturer to make customized panels for our infrared remotes. Now we are preparing a new batch of inventory, and I think it's a chance to make the panel more stylish and intuitive.


I was also inspired by Igor Dobec's post on the Template for Remote. So before I approach some designers, I made the precise measurements of the panel and want to share the design materials here. Maybe you can get some better ideas. It could become a fully customized plastic panel for future users or a sticker that can be printed to cover your old remote.









Of course, there are many factors/constraints to consider:

  • The symbols should be simple to print clearly in a small area

  • It's better to be symbolic and irrelevant to a specific language

  • The remote will be used for both Nybble and Bittle, so they should be generic for different skills. (see the code section below)

  • The style of the symbols should be consistent

//abbreviation //gait/posture/function names
#define K00 "d"       //rest and shutdown all servos 
#define K01 "F"       //forward
#define K02 "g"       //turn off gyro feedback to boost speed

#define K10 "L"       //left
#define K11 "balance" //neutral stand up posture for balancing
#define K12 "R"       //right

#define K20 "p"       //pause motion and shut off all servos 
#define K21 "B"       //backward
#define K22 "c"       //calibration mode with IMU turned off

#define K30 "vt"      //stepping
#define K31 "cr"      //crawl
#define K32 "wk"      //walk

#define K40 "tr"      //trot
#ifdef NYBBLE
#define K41 "lu"      //look up
#define K42 "buttUp"    //butt up
#else //BITTLE
#define K41 "ck"      //check around
#define K42 "pd"      //play dead
#endif

#define K50 "hi"      //greeting
#define K51 "pu"      //push up
#define K52 "pee"     //standng with three legs

#define K60 "str"     //stretch
#define K61 "sit"     //sit
#define K62 "zero"    //zero position
